Wood Windows Installation in Topeka, KS
Wood window installation services involve replacing or adding wooden framed windows to enhance the appearance, functionality, and energy efficiency of a property. These projects can include installing new windows in existing homes, replacing outdated or damaged wood windows, or upgrading to more durable and aesthetically pleasing designs. Homeowners typically seek information about the different styles available, such as double-hung, casement, or picture windows, as well as the materials and finishes that complement their property's architecture. Understanding the scope of work, including measurements, window types, and any necessary structural adjustments, helps property owners make informed decisions before requesting installation services.
Before requesting wood window installation, property owners often want to know about the durability and maintenance requirements of wood frames, as well as options for customization to match their home's style. It is also important to consider the scope of the project, such as whether existing windows need to be removed or if the installation involves new construction. Clarifying the desired level of energy efficiency, security features, and budget constraints can ensure the project aligns with expectations. Proper planning and understanding of these factors can lead to a smoother installation process and a result that enhances the property's overall appeal.

Wood Windows Installation Questions
What types of wood windows are available for installation? Various styles such as double-hung, casement, and picture windows can be installed to suit different home designs and preferences.
How do wood windows improve energy efficiency? Wood has natural insulating properties that help maintain indoor temperatures and reduce energy loss when properly installed.
What should be considered when choosing wood windows? Factors include the window style, wood species, finishes, and how well they complement the property's architecture.
Are custom sizes available for wood window installations? Yes, custom sizing options are often available to fit unique window openings and specific project requirements.
